Penarth will face Island Marine in Cup Final

Vale of Glamorgan Football League round up

IT WAS semi-final day for two of the divisional cups, with the Supporters Cup and Dockers Cup taking the spotlight. 

In the Supporters Cup it was deja vu as Penarth Town dumped St Athan out on penalties, just as they had done in the Barry Cup back in November. David Shallis put Penarth ahead before Sean Nash levelled and it was up to spot kicks to decide with St Athan missing two and Penarth booked their place at Jenner Park on 13 April. 

Penarth will face Island Marine in the final as they saw off their Barry Island rivals Barry Athletic 1-0. They left it late though with Brad Enticott hitting the winner in the final minute. 

In the Dockers Cup, Cwm Talwg’s treble dreams are still on as they came out 2-1 winners over Cardiff Airport Vets. Cole Roberts put Talwg ahead before Gareth Griffiths levelled for the Vets, but Ellis Howe scored the decisive goal to send Talwg into the 5 April final at Jenner Park. 

Peterston Super Ely will await Cwm Talwg as they edged Barry Athletic Reserves 5-4. Jon Wooten hit a hat trick for PSE as they led 5-2 before Athletic scored twice late on to set up a nervy finish, but Peterston held on to book their final place. 

In the Premier Division, Nathan Evans and Finley Floyd had given Vale United a 0-2 lead away against AFC Rhoose, but Rhoose fought back in stoppage time with goals from Harry Fisher and Tom Cole in the 91st and 92nd minutes to ensure a share of the points. 

A goal fest at the Buttrills saw Tynewydd defeat Cadoxton Imps 9-4!! Nathan Williams scored four and Nathan Donnelly hit five in a crazy game that moves Tynewydd up to fourth. 

In the Championship, unbeaten Vale Madrid finally went top of the table with a 6-1 win over Cogan Coronation Reserves. Cory James and David Evans both scored twice as VM go two points ahead of Cwm Talwg with a game in hand. 

Rhoose Social came from behind to defeat St Athan Reserves 2-1, Rory Ellis and Chris Morgan with the Social goals. 

In League One, Porthkerry Panthers stay top with a narrow 1-0 win over Barry Athletic Development. Jake Davies came off the bench to score a last gasp winner in the 94th minute. 

Dinas Powys Development saw off Ely Rangers Wenvoe 4-0, Mike Lazarou scoring twice as Dinas sit one point off Porthkerry but with three games in hand.
